The purpose of the FAST program is to strengthen the technological competitiveness of small business concerns in the U.S.

In FY 2022, clients of FAST grantees received $125 million in SBIR/STTR awards. Additionally, nearly 25,500 small businesses were counseled in the SBIR/STTR award process through FAST grantees.
